#0e7d3c basic color information

#0e7d3c

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#0e7d3c has decimal index of: 949564, is composed of 5.5% red, 49% green and 23.5% blue. #0e7d3c in CMYK color model, is composed of 88.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 52% yellow and 51% black.
#006633 is the closest web-safe color to #0e7d3c.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
